Who are we?

We are a charity based in the United Kingdom that helps children in Bali (Republic of Indonesia) to complete school education all the way from junior, to senior school, and beyond and maybe university education too. We support the kids with pens, books, uniforms and other essentials. 100% of your donations go to helping the children, your support and financial aid can make a difference.
